Responsibilities


  • System requirement analysis and development of qualification concepts for the Attack & Identification Sub-System
  • Qualification planning: Creation and maintenance of the Qualification Plan (QPP) for the sub-system
  • Test evidence analysis for new avionics versions and creation of test requirements for rig, ground, and flight test departments
  • Analyze aircraft design standards and create requirements for Drawing Office Instructions (DOI) for flight tests
  • Analyze and evaluate safety and test reports of the sub-system
  • Create and manage qualification documentation for development and series aircraft
  • National certifications: Preparation of national approval for the entire Eurofighter Avionics System
  • Stakeholder coordination with internal and external areas such as flight tests, Avionic Joint Team, and partner companies
